Tru64 5.1B PK4 multivolume clone
I'm having a problem with a multivolume clone. We have two EVA5000 with Continuous Access and severals virtual disks configured. Every virtual disk is a filesystem. One (and only one) of these filesystems is a multivolume filesystem:
# ls /etc/fdmns/hist04_dmn
dsk49c dsk52c
# ls /etc/fdmns/hist03_dmn
dsk16c
.
.
.
etc.
The hist03_dmn is a 500 GB domain, and hist04_dmn domain is 150 + 350 GB domain.
I create a clone for these filesystems to backup. The backup (with vdump) of all clone filesystems works, but i cannot backup the multivolume clone, vdump hungs when tries to get the directory and file count. (Sometimes i cannot kill the vdump process)
If i enter to the clone filesystem and run the ls command, it displays the files. If I run the ls -la command, the command hungs. On the others clone filesets the ls -la and vdump command works without problem.
It seems that when any command tries to get inode information, the command hungs.
Anobody seen something like this before?
I will move all the data to a single volume filesystem to backup, but i would like to know what happened here. I will keep the multivolume domain for troubleshooting.

You don't mention which version and patch kit you're running. There have been a lot of fixes to vfast, AdvFS migration/balancing/cloning in the latest patch kits. You may want to try again with the BL26 (PK5) patch kit for V5.1B.
If you want to find out what is wrong with the current version, then you may need to open a call with HP. A live dump of the system should help. You may get some idea of what's going on by attaching dbx to vdump and making one (or more) stack traces while it is hung.
